Exit window installation services involve the careful fitting and securing of windows designed to serve as emergency exits or secondary egress points in a property. These services typically include assessing the existing structure, selecting appropriate window units, and ensuring proper installation to meet safety and building code requirements. Professionals working on exit window installation focus on creating a reliable and functional escape route, which may involve modifying existing openings or framing new ones to accommodate the specific window type.

This service helps address safety concerns related to emergency egress, especially in residential basements, attics, or rooms that lack adequate escape routes. Properly installed exit windows provide a means of quick and safe evacuation during emergencies such as fires or natural disasters. Additionally, they can improve ventilation and natural light in lower-level spaces, contributing to better overall property livability and compliance with local building regulations.

Properties that typically utilize exit window installation services include single-family homes, multi-unit residential buildings, and commercial structures with basement or attic spaces. Cost of Exit Window Installation - Typically ranges from $1,500 to $4,000 depending on window size and complexity. Larger or custom windows tend to be at the higher end of the spectrum. Local pros can provide detailed estimates based on specific project needs.

Materials and Window Types - The price varies with the choice of window material, such as vinyl, wood, or aluminum, which can affect costs by a few hundred dollars. Standard sizes are generally more affordable, while custom or specialty windows are more expensive.

Labor Expenses - Labor costs for installing an exit window usually fall between $500 and $1,500. Factors influencing this include the window's location, accessibility, and existing structure modifications required.

Additional Costs to Consider - Expenses for permits, reinforcement, or finishing work can add $200 to $1,000 or more. Local service providers can clarify which additional costs may apply based on the specific installation project.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What is involved in installing an exit window? Installation typically includes preparing the opening, fitting the window, and ensuring proper sealing and safety features. It is recommended to have a professional handle the process for compliance and safety reasons.

Are there building codes to consider for exit window installation? Yes, local building codes specify size, egress requirements, and safety standards that must be met during installation. Consulting with a local contractor can ensure compliance.

Can existing windows be converted into exit windows? In some cases, existing windows can be modified to meet egress requirements, but it depends on the current window size and structure. A professional assessment is advised.

What types of windows are suitable for exit window installation? Typically, casement, sliding, or awning windows are used for egress purposes due to their accessibility and size. A local service provider can recommend options based on the property.

How long does an exit window installation usually take? The installation duration varies depending on the property and window type, but it generally ranges from a few hours to a full day when performed by experienced pros.
